A retry policy which will back off using a configurable policy which
incorporates random jitter. This has the advantage of reducing contention
if you have threaded clients using the same service.
val policy = retry.JitterBackoff()
val future = policy(issueRequest)
The following pre-made jitter algorithms are available for you to use:
implicitval jitter = retry.Jitter.full(cap = 5.minutes)
val policy = retry.JitterBackoff(1 second)
val future = policy(issueRequest)
If a jitter policy isn't in scope, it will use retry.Jitter.full by
default which tends to cause clients slightly less work at the cost of
slightly more time.
